BRIEFING — Leadership Review: Inventory Write-Down

For the board: Quennel Instruments will record a write-down on Meridex sensor stock held at the Falkmoor depot, reflecting obsolescence following the platform redesign. The charge lands in Q4 accounts; cash impact is nil. Approximately 30% of affected units can be remanufactured; the remainder will be scrapped under audit supervision. External messaging frames this as routine portfolio hygiene. The decision should be read alongside the plan set out below.

internal memo for tagef-hadup: Gross margin on Ulaath came in at 15 percent against a plan of 5 percent. Only 7 of the 120 pilot accounts renewed Ulaath, so a churn review is set for October 15.

Subject: DR drill — Corvid broker upgrade

Team, next Thursday we run the disaster-recovery drill alongside the Corvid message broker upgrade (4.1 → 5.0). New members: you'll shadow the failover of the Ashgate cluster, then help verify consumer offsets post-upgrade. Runbooks are in the drill folder. The sealed recovery bundle must be opened at step 3; the passphrase you'll need for that is written directly below.

unlock words, fawig-bagef: olidor-holir-istox-holath-tamys-quenion-giliel

## Alert: PortionWise Scaling Errors

Heads up, new folks — this one fires when PortionWise (our recipe-scaling calculator) returns out-of-range multipliers, usually because someone uploaded a recipe with zero-quantity ingredients. It's noisy but mostly harmless; the service rejects the bad output before anything reaches the kitchen displays. Check the validation dashboard first, then the upload logs. If it keeps firing for more than an hour, ping the Mealframe team at their inbox.

pager mailbox: holdor.quenael.briir@lumiclabs.corp

## Provenance: Invoyce PDF Renderer

Quick note for reviewers: every rendered invoice from the Invoyce pipeline embeds a provenance stamp in the PDF metadata, generated at build time by the Fennwick packaging step. That's how we trace a mangled invoice back to the exact commit and font bundle. Don't approve a renderer PR unless the stamp job passed — check the Fennwick dashboard first. The current release was cut from the token shown below.

session token of kahog-bahif = htk9_f63daec35